Portland Freedom Fund: No More Bail for Abusers

The Issue

Portland Freedom Fund,

We, the signers of this petition comprised of the Muslim Community and other supports, demand the following:

  1. You issue an immediate apology acknowledging your role in the bail release of Mohamed Adan and that you failed to perform due diligence by ensuring the person you provided bail support to would not cause harm to others and as a result of not doing due diligence, you contributed to the events that led to the murder of Rachel “Jamila”  Adan Abraham, which also deprived her six children of a mother.
  2. You immediately implement a policy that any future bail support will require a full and thorough assessment of the criminal history of those you are supporting to ensure you are not releasing people who pose a danger to others. A simple review of Mohamed Adan’s criminal history would show he had a history of abusing women and had threatened to kill his wife prior to you supporting his release.

This murder was avoidable and would not likely have occurred without your bail support. Mohamed Adan was charged with crimes of violence against his wife and was not going to be released without your support and your statement you issued doesn’t take accountability for your failure to ensure those you are supporting don’t pose a threat to the community, especially to women. On your website you state: “We are a volunteer-run abolitionist organization currently dedicated to reducing harms perpetuated against our Black, Brown, and Indigenous neighbors by the criminal justice system through posting bail so they may navigate their case from a position of freedom.”

The reality is that in this case you supported bail release for an individual who had already harmed the very people you seek to reduce harm to and who went on through the freedom you enabled to kill someone you purport to be reducing harm toward. Rachel “Jamila”  Adan Abraham was an Afro Latina, a mother, a loved community member, a Muslim, and she deserved to be safe from harm and you failed her in that regard. 

This petition is organized by Muslimahs United a local nonprofit in Oregon that assists victims of domestic violence in the Muslim Community.
